CALCULATION OF THE STATE OF PRODUCTS OF EXPLOSION BY THE METHOD OF MEASUREMENT OF PARAMETERS OF SHOCK.
Abstract
A method is presented for the investigation of the state of combustion products in a closed pipe, by which the relationship between parameters of combustion products of the mixture CH4 + 4O2 and the coefficient of heat transfer on the one hand and time on the other can be calculated. The law is established of the heat transfer between a gas and the wall of a pipe during nonstationary flow of gas, characteristic for conditions of the experiment, which does not differ greatly from the law described for stationary flow. It is shown that in the conditions of the experiment, where there is a sharp change in the parameters of a gas, the system reaches a state of thermodynamic equilibrium in time of the order of 0.001 seconds. Equilibrium begins to be lost in a time of the order of 0.0001 seconds. (Author)
